ASADO

  • Ribs and cow meat around the ribs
  • Salad

CHORIZO

  • Seasoned and spiced pork sausages
  • Salad or french fries
Photo by McClammaIV

MILANESA

  • Steak breaded and fried
  • Usually eaten with salad or french fries

ARTIFACTS

  • Bola stone a stone that was tied up in a leather sling that was thrown at animals to catch them
  • Tamboril a drum like instrument that makes a tatatatata sound. It is used in festivals and celebrations

THINGS YOU CAN DO

  • Punta del este is a city on the Atlantic coast and a prime spot for relaxing on the beach. It's a very popular tourist attraction.
  • Santa Teresa fortress Rocha,Uruguay One of the fortresses that played a key role in the history of this region of south america during the 18th and 19th centuries.
  • Cabo Palonia light house. It is located on the northeast coast of Uruguay. It has one of largest sea lion colonies in South America
  • Calera de las Huerfanas. It was a church for christians in the 1700s.
  • Palacio Legislativo. It is the legislative palace where the Uruguayan parliament meets
